    La Biblioteca Histórica de la Universidad Complutense de Madrid posee un pequeño conjunto de diecisiete manuscritos americanos, bien copiados en América o de tema americano. Entre ellos destacan algunas piezas excepcionales, como una copia de la Materia Medicinal de Francisco Hernández del siglo XVI, una crónica del noble indígena Fernando Alva Ixtlilxochitl del siglo XVII, o el conjunto de papeles relativos a la conspiración de La Guaira, de finales del siglo XVIII. Entre los manuscritos del siglo XX se encuentran desde un conjunto de documentos que la pedagoga cubana Carolina Poncet envió a Rafael Altamira, a copias de distintos trabajos académicos de la década de los años treinta. Las procedencias son variadas, destacando las seis del legado Francisco Guerra

    The Proper Generalized Decomposition (PGD) requires separability of the input data (e.g. physical properties, source term, boundary conditions, initial state). In many cases the input data is not expressed in a separated form and it has to be replaced by some separable approximation. These approximations constitute a new error source that, in some cases, may dominate the standard ones (discretization, truncation…) and control the nal accuracy of the PGD solution. In this work the relation between errors in the separated input data and the errors induced in the PGD solution is discussed. Error estimators proposed for homogenized problems and oscillation terms are adapted to asses the behaviour of the PGD errors resulting from approximated input data. The PGD is stable with respect to error in the separated data, with no critical amplification of the perturbations. Interestingly, we identified a high sensitiveness of the resulting accuracy on the selection of the sampling grid used to compute the separated data. The separation has to be performed on the basis of values sampled at integration points: sampling at the nodes defining the functional interpolation results in an important loss of accuracy. For the case of a Poisson problem separated in the spatial coordinates (a complex diffusivity function requires a separable approximation), the final PGD error is linear with the truncation error of the separated data. This relation is used to estimate the number of terms required in the separated data, that has to be in good agreement with the truncation error accepted in the PGD truncation (tolerance for the stoping criteria in the enrichment procedure). A sensible choice or the prescribed accuracy of the PGD solution has to be kept within the limits set by the errors in the separated input data

    Model order reduction (MOR) is one of the most appealing choices for real-time simulation of non-linear solids. In this work a method is presented in which real time performance is achieved by means of the o-line solution of a (high dimensional) parametric problem that provides a sort of response surface or computational vademecum. This solution is then evaluated in real-time at feedback rates compatible with haptic devices, for instance (i.e., more than 1kHz). This high dimensional problem can be solved without the limitations imposed by the curse of dimensionality by employing Proper Generalized Decomposition (PGD) methods. Essentially, PGD assumes a separated representation for the essential eld of the problem. Here, an error estimator is proposed for this type of solutions that takes into account the non-linear character of the studied problems. This error estimator allows to compute the necessary number of modes employed to obtain an approximation to the solution within a prescribed error tolerance in a given quantity of interest

    AbstractThe progress zone (PZ) is a specialized area at the distal margin of the developing limb where mesodermal cells are kept in proliferation and undifferentiated, allowing limb outgrowth. At stages of digit morphogenesis the PZ cells can undergo two possible fates, either aggregate initiating chondrogenic differentiation to configure the digit blastemas, or to die by apoptosis if they are incorporated in the interdigital mesenchyme. While both processes are controlled by bone morphogenetic proteins (BMPs) the molecular basis for such contrasting differential behavior of the autopodial mesoderm remains unknown. Here we show that a well-defined crescent domain of high BMP activity located at the tip of the forming digits, which we termed the digit crescent (DC), directs incorporation and differentiation of the PZ mesenchymal cells into the digit aggregates. The presence of this domain does not correlate with an exclusive expression domain of BMP receptors and its abrogation by surgical approaches or by local application of BMP antagonists is followed by digit truncation and cell death. We further show that establishment of the DC is directed by Activin/TGFβ signaling, which inhibits Smad 6 and Bambi, two specific BMP antagonists expressed in the interdigits and progress zone mesoderm. The interaction between Activin/TGFβ and BMP pathways at the level of DC promotes the expression of the chondrogenic factor SOX9 accompanied by a local decrease in cell proliferation. Characteristically, the DC domain is asymmetric, it being extended towards the posterior interdigit. The presence of the DC is transitorily dependent of the adjacent posterior interdigit and its maintenance requires also the integrity of the AER

    [EN] A major challenge in human papillomavirus (HPV) vaccine programs is the universal gender-neutral recommendation, as well as estimation of its long-term effect. The objective of this study is to predict the added benefit of male vaccination, especially in men who have sex with men (MSM), and to analyze the impact of the program on society. We propose a mathematical model of the HPV infection based on a network paradigm. Data from Spain allowed constructing the sexual network. HPV force of infection was taken from literature. Different scenarios using variable vaccine coverage in both males and females were studied. Strong herd immunity is shown in the heterosexual population, with an important decrease of HPV 6/11 infections both in men and in unvaccinated women with an only-women vaccination at 14 years of age. No impact of this program occurred in the infection incidence in MSM. This group would only benefit from a vaccination program that includes males. However, the impact at short term would be lower than in heterosexual men. The protection of MSM can only be achieved by direct vaccination of males.     [EN] Cervical cancer is the fourth most common malignancy in women worldwide, although it is preventable with prophylactic HPV vaccination. HPV transmission-dynamic models can predict the potential for the global elimination of cervical cancer. The random network model is a new approach that allows individuals to be followed, and to implement a given vaccination policy according to their clinical records. We developed an HPV transmission-dynamic model on a lifetime sexual partners network based on individual contacts, also accounting for the sexual behavior of men who have sex with men (MSM). We analyzed the decline in the prevalence of HPV infection in a scenario of 75% and 90% coverage for both sexes. An important herd immunity effect for men and women was observed in the heterosexual network, even with 75% coverage. However, HPV infections are persistent in the MSM population, with sustained circulation of the virus among unvaccinated individuals. Coverage around 75% of both sexes would be necessary to eliminate HPV-related conditions in women within five decades. Nevertheless, the variation in the decline in infection in the long term between a vaccination coverage of 75% and 90% is relatively small, suggesting that reaching coverage of around 70-75% in the heterosexual network may be enough to confer high protection. Nevertheless, HPV elimination may be achieved if men's coverage is strictly controlled.     El presente trabajo propone sustituir la proporción que corresponde al yeso en un cemento pórtland por zeolita natural, a fin de regular el fraguado de la pasta en condiciones más o menos similares a las ordinarias, y obtener igualmente resistencias mecánicas aceptables. Los criterios seguidos en esta investigación tienen su base en la propiedad de las zeolitas como intercambiadores iónicos, mediante la cual pueden saturarse de agua rápidamente, controlando la humedad de la pasta, y neutralizando así la reacción del C3A con el Ca(OH)2; de este modo, “ralentizan” el fraguado durante un período de tiempo lo suficientemente adecuado como para facilitar la hidratación óptima de los silicatos, principalmente los bicálcicos, con la formación de variedades secundarias más estables, como la tobermorita. Las resistencias mecánicas obtenidas en esta investigación alcanzaron los 59,3 Mpa a los 28 días. Asimismo, los ensayos para la determinación de los tiempos de inicio y final de fraguado arrojaron resultados de 95 y 135 minutos, respectivamente, mientras que la expansión resultó igual a cero en todos los casos.     Este artículo tiene como objetivo identificar los factores relativos a la exclusión social atendiendo a cuatro niveles de gravedad entre la población usuaria de programas de inclusión social. Para ello, se realiza un análisis de la base de datos perteneciente a la herramienta SiSo de valoración de las situaciones de dificultad social en el eje inclusión/exclusión. Dicha herramienta se emplea desde el año 2017 en la valoración y el estudio de casos en los servicios sociales de primer nivel en Castilla-La Mancha. En el momento de realizar este artículo, se han valorado un total de 18.968 unidades familiares. Para ello, se recurre a análisis bivariables con los que identificar las principales características en seis dimensiones o ámbitos vitales. Asimismo, los resultados recogen la adecuación del análisis de componentes principales a los respectivos ámbitos vitales. Finalmente, el apartado de resultados recoge un análisis multinomial para determinar su importancia según los niveles de dificultad analizados.
